Latest Patents
Xiong Dai holds a patent for a polymerizable compound, along with its preparation method and use. This invention addresses the technical field of liquid crystal materials. The polymerizable compound, as described in his patent, exhibits a structure represented by a general formula. Compared to existing polymerizable compounds, this new compound offers improved solubility, a faster polymerization rate, a more complete extent of polymerization, and reduced residues. These advancements significantly enhance the display quality, addressing previous limitations in the field.
